Simplifying 9x2 + 11x + 1 = 0 Reorder the terms: 1 + 11x + 9x2 = 0 Solving 1 + 11x + 9x2 = 0 Solving for variable 'x'. Begin completing the square. Divide all terms by 9 the coefficient of the squared term: Divide each side by '9'. 0.1111111111 + 1.222222222x + x2 = 0 Move the constant term to the right: Add '-0.1111111111' to each side of the equation. 0.1111111111 + 1.222222222x + -0.1111111111 + x2 = 0 + -0.1111111111 Reorder the terms: 0.1111111111 + -0.1111111111 + 1.222222222x + x2 = 0 + -0.1111111111 Combine like terms: 0.1111111111 + -0.1111111111 = 0.0000000000 0.0000000000 + 1.222222222x + x2 = 0 + -0.1111111111 1.222222222x + x2 = 0 + -0.1111111111 Combine like terms: 0 + -0.1111111111 = -0.1111111111 1.222222222x + x2 = -0.1111111111 The x term is 1.222222222x. Take half its coefficient (0.611111111). Square it (0.3734567900) and add it to both sides. Add '0.3734567900' to each side of the equation. 1.222222222x + 0.3734567900 + x2 = -0.1111111111 + 0.3734567900 Reorder the terms: 0.3734567900 + 1.222222222x + x2 = -0.1111111111 + 0.3734567900 Combine like terms: -0.1111111111 + 0.3734567900 = 0.2623456789 0.3734567900 + 1.222222222x + x2 = 0.2623456789 Factor a perfect square on the left side: (x + 0.611111111)(x + 0.611111111) = 0.2623456789 Calculate the square root of the right side: 0.512196914 Break this problem into two subproblems by setting (x + 0.611111111) equal to 0.512196914 and -0.512196914.Subproblem 1
x + 0.611111111 = 0.512196914 Simplifying x + 0.611111111 = 0.512196914 Reorder the terms: 0.611111111 + x = 0.512196914 Solving 0.611111111 + x = 0.512196914 Solving for variable 'x'. Move all terms containing x to the left, all other terms to the right. Add '-0.611111111' to each side of the equation. 0.611111111 + -0.611111111 + x = 0.512196914 + -0.611111111 Combine like terms: 0.611111111 + -0.611111111 = 0.000000000 0.000000000 + x = 0.512196914 + -0.611111111 x = 0.512196914 + -0.611111111 Combine like terms: 0.512196914 + -0.611111111 = -0.098914197 x = -0.098914197 Simplifying x = -0.098914197Subproblem 2
x + 0.611111111 = -0.512196914 Simplifying x + 0.611111111 = -0.512196914 Reorder the terms: 0.611111111 + x = -0.512196914 Solving 0.611111111 + x = -0.512196914 Solving for variable 'x'. Move all terms containing x to the left, all other terms to the right. Add '-0.611111111' to each side of the equation. 0.611111111 + -0.611111111 + x = -0.512196914 + -0.611111111 Combine like terms: 0.611111111 + -0.611111111 = 0.000000000 0.000000000 + x = -0.512196914 + -0.611111111 x = -0.512196914 + -0.611111111 Combine like terms: -0.512196914 + -0.611111111 = -1.123308025 x = -1.123308025 Simplifying x = -1.123308025Solution
The solution to the problem is based on the solutions from the subproblems. x = {-0.098914197, -1.123308025}
